Ricky Calmbach
first hit the Texas Music scene in June of
2001 thanks to a stroke of luck (or fate)
one morning on the legendary Sam & Bob
morning call-in show on 98.1 KVET radio in
Austin, TX. The event is best described by
radio veteran, Bob Cole:
"One morning several months ago, I
unbelievably but almost divinely played a
song off of an unknown album that was lying
in the studio and opened a BIG can of worms.
Ricky Calmbach instantly became a local
celebrity in Austin with one of the largest,
most genuine, and overwhelming responses I
have ever experienced in 30 years of radio.
That is a considerable achievement
considering how critical the Sam and Bob
Show audience so often is.”
Bob Cole 2001
Ricky's roots actually
began a few years before in 1998 with his
freshman effort, Ricky Calmbach and the
Backporch Band, in Smithville, TX. The
happenings on the radio in 2001 just became
the spark that launched Ricky into a larger
Texas audience. Since that first self-titled
album cut in 2000, Ricky has recorded two
more , Texas Standard Time (2002),
and A Step in the Right Direction
(2004). Each of the three albums are
collections of Ricky's traditional sounds
with a flare of western swing. Ricky authors
most of the music he records adding an
occasional classic to the mix.
